Procurement and Inventory Specialist
1 week ago
The Procurement and Inventory Specialist is responsible for the timely and effective procurement of finished goods and materials for ANZ, ensuring the supply chain can support market demand.
Key Responsibilities:- Maintain and update master data records related to suppliers, product, inventory, and pricing, ensuring accuracy, consistency, and integrity of master data.
- Coordinate internal workflow for the creation of supplier master data.
- Utilize Material Requirements Planning (MRP) system to manage supply & demand requirements, maintaining economic order quantities, supplier lead times, safety stock levels, and forecast.
- Support demand forecasting and planning, recommending and/or effecting adjustments.
- Plan, place, and administer orders with suppliers, including management of dates based on supplier acknowledgements and business requirements.
- Manage backorders risks and communicate closely with the commercial teams.
- Liaise with the Accounts Payable team to ensure timely processing of supplier invoices.
- Work closely with the Product Management Team assisting to manage inventory levels, through monitoring of forecasts, re-order methodologies and levels, safety stock, and new product introductions. Highlight slow-moving inventory.
- Determine and coordinate the most efficient and cost-effective mode of transport for incoming goods, considering in-transit inventory, stocked inventory levels, and lead times.
- Review and develop tools, processes, and strategies to improve procurement activities, with the aim of meeting inventory demands, minimizing working capital, and improving supplier performance.
- Measure supplier performance, analyze, review, and provide timely feedback to the suppliers and the business. Communicate with and lead suppliers to implement improvement activities to drive delivery performance. Monitor and report improvements against stated goals.
- Min 3-5 years of relevant purchasing and planning experience, preferably within a global product distribution organization.
- SAP experience advantageous.
- Advanced Microsoft Excel skills.
- Meticulous analytical and data management skills.
- A strong understanding of supply chain discipline and function with assist the successful candidate in this role.
- Strong written and verbal communication skills to be able to influence and engage with stakeholders.
- Excellent time management skills, customer focus, and adaptability.
- Demonstrated ability to mix professionally and build effective relationships at all levels internally and externally.
- Ability to work autonomously and as part of a cross-functional team.
